This is a SOURCES SOUGHT SYNOPSIS. This is a Sources Sought announcement; issued for market surveyfor information only, to be used for preliminary purposes. No proposals are being requested or accepted with this synopsis. THIS IS NOT A SOLICITATION FOR PROPOSALS AND NO CONTRACT SHALL BE AWARDED FROM THIS SYNOPSIS.

The government has a requirement to prepare the required documentation and procure the work needed to design and construct an approximately 1500 square foot office space in the tri-county area of Bartow County, Cherokee County, and Pickens County, GA. This work will be done in a non-government owned leased space. This project shall comply with all state building and code regulations as well as any local code requirements that may apply. All disruptive work shall be performed during normal working hours. The Contractor shall coordinate all work activity with the GSA Project Manager, who will coordinate with any end users or other project representatives necessary to ensure that proper security and access arrangements are made with minimal impact on the design/construction schedule.
The project area will have adequate laydown and staging areas, but will require a trash chute for daily removal of debris and waste.
All project components shall be completed no later than May 2015. Design shall consist of a 65%, 95% and 100% design submittal as substantial customer generated DIDs will be provided.

The requirements of the office shall include, but are not limited to the items included in this narrative. The office suite shall be standard gypsum board construction on metal or wood studs with a 2 x 2 suspended lay-in acoustical ceiling. The finished space shall include three offices (one at 185 usf and two others at 180 usf), a reception area, a workroom with island counter and base cabinets, counter with wall and base cabinets and space for a floor mounted copier/fax/scanner and file cabinets, a break room with a counter, above and below cabinets, sink and space for a refrigerator and dishwasher with a water line for a refrigerator ice-maker and connections for a dishwasher, the existing toilet room of about 50 usf accessed from the suite; a private toilet room with adjacent vestibule accessed from the largest office, and a vestibule at the entrance to the suite. Some areas in the space shall have a UL 752 Level 4 bullet resistant rating.


The space shall be finished with a loop or cut pile carpet with a dense commercial pad; Polyolefin fabric type wall covering, and stained or painted standard 6" wood base, 4" chair rail and a 4" to 6"h crown molding. There will be areas that are finished with resilient tile flooring and/or wood flooring. The workroom and break room counters shall be plastic laminate with back-splashes and cabinets shall be stained and or painted. The floor finish in the toilet rooms shall be ceramic tile with 4"h ceramic tile round-top cove base; and have a stained or painted vanity with storage and a solid surface counter top with an under counter mounted sink and a lever handled faucet.


A critical requirement is the demising wall separating tenants must have a high sound reduction rating to achieve the acoustical and sound transmission privacy required by the government. Any opening and voids at penetrations, large or small, in the demising wall, interior walls within the suite, floors and ceilings shall be closed and sealed. Related the suite shall also have its own isolated HVAC system and duct work that does not pass though the demising walls into any other tenant spaces outside of the control of the government.

The Magnitude of this project is $250,000 to $500,000.
